#include <string.h>
#include <X11/Xlib.h>
#include <X11/Xatom.h>
#include <gdk/gdk.h>
#include <gdk/gdkx.h>
#include "init.h"
#define SYSTEM_TRAY_OPCODE_ATOM 0
#define MANAGER_ATOM 1
#define SYSTEM_TRAY_MESSAGE_DATA 2
static Atom atoms[3];
static char *atom_names[] =
{
"_NET_SYSTEM_TRAY_OPCODE",
"MANAGER",
"_NET_SYSTEM_TRAY_MESSAGE_DATA"
};
static Atom system_tray_atom;
static Window dock;
#define MAX_DATA_BYTES 20
#define SYSTEM_TRAY_REQUEST_DOCK 0
#define SYSTEM_TRAY_BEGIN_MESSAGE 1
#define SYSTEM_TRAY_CANCEL_MESSAGE 2
static void
tray_send_opcode (Display *dpy, Window w,
long message, long data1, long data2, long data3)
{
XEvent ev;
memset(&ev, 0, sizeof(ev));
ev.xclient.type = ClientMessage;
ev.xclient.window = w;
ev.xclient.message_type = atoms[SYSTEM_TRAY_OPCODE_ATOM];
ev.xclient.format = 32;
ev.xclient.data.l[0] = CurrentTime;
ev.xclient.data.l[1] = message;
ev.xclient.data.l[2] = data1;
ev.xclient.data.l[3] = data2;
ev.xclient.data.l[4] = data3;
gdk_error_trap_push ();
XSendEvent (dpy, dock, False, NoEventMask, &ev);
gdk_flush ();
gdk_error_trap_pop ();
}
static void
find_tray (Display *dpy, Window win)
{
XGrabServer (dpy);
dock = XGetSelectionOwner (dpy, system_tray_atom);
if (dock == None)
XSelectInput (dpy, RootWindow (dpy, DefaultScreen (dpy)),
StructureNotifyMask);
XUngrabServer (dpy);
XFlush (dpy);
if (dock != None)
tray_send_opcode (dpy, dock, SYSTEM_TRAY_REQUEST_DOCK, win, 0, 0);
}
static GdkFilterReturn
filter (GdkXEvent *xevp, GdkEvent *ev, gpointer p)
{
XEvent *xev = (XEvent *)xevp;
Window win = (Window)p;
if (xev->type == ClientMessage
&& xev->xclient.message_type == atoms[MANAGER_ATOM]
&& dock == None
&& xev->xclient.data.l[1] == system_tray_atom)
find_tray (xev->xany.display, win);
return GDK_FILTER_CONTINUE;
}
/**
* gpe_system_tray_send_message:
* @window: Dock window that should pop up the message.
* @text: Message to display.
* @timeout: Time in seconds until message disappears.
*
* Pop up a message in the panel. These messages are intended to give the user
* some information if something important is going on and should disappear
* without user interaction. Note that message timeouts may be not implemented
* in some environments.
*
* Returns: An unique message id.
*/
guint
gpe_system_tray_send_message (GdkWindow *window, const gchar *text, unsigned int timeout)
{
static int id;
size_t len, bytes_sent;
XEvent ev;
char *buf;
Display *dpy;
Window win;
if (dock == None)
return -1; /* not docked */
dpy = GDK_WINDOW_XDISPLAY (window);
win = GDK_WINDOW_XWINDOW (window);
++id;
len = strlen (text);
tray_send_opcode (dpy, win, SYSTEM_TRAY_BEGIN_MESSAGE, timeout, len, id);
memset (&ev, 0, sizeof (ev));
ev.xclient.type = ClientMessage;
ev.xclient.window = win;
ev.xclient.message_type = atoms[SYSTEM_TRAY_MESSAGE_DATA];
ev.xclient.format = 8;
buf = &ev.xclient.data.b[0];
gdk_error_trap_push ();
for (bytes_sent = 0; bytes_sent < len; )
{
size_t s;
s = len - bytes_sent;
if (s > MAX_DATA_BYTES)
s = MAX_DATA_BYTES;
memcpy (buf, text + bytes_sent, s);
XSendEvent (dpy, dock, False, NoEventMask, &ev);
bytes_sent += s;
}
gdk_flush ();
gdk_error_trap_pop ();
return id;
}
/**
* gpe_system_tray_cancel_message:
* @window: Window to remove a message from.
* @id: Id of the message to remove.
*
* Remove a message currently displayed from panel.
*/
void
gpe_system_tray_cancel_message (GdkWindow *window, guint id)
{
tray_send_opcode (GDK_WINDOW_XDISPLAY (window), GDK_WINDOW_XWINDOW (window),
SYSTEM_TRAY_CANCEL_MESSAGE, id, 0, 0);
}
/**
* gpe_system_tray_dock:
* @window: Window to dock.
*
* Make a window a dock window and dock it to a system tray.
*/
void
gpe_system_tray_dock (GdkWindow *window)
{
Display *dpy = GDK_WINDOW_XDISPLAY (window);
Window win = GDK_WINDOW_XWINDOW (window);
gchar *tray_atom_name;
gint argc;
gchar **argv;
XInternAtoms (dpy, atom_names, 3, False, atoms);
tray_atom_name = g_strdup_printf ("_NET_SYSTEM_TRAY_S%d", DefaultScreen (dpy));
system_tray_atom = XInternAtom (dpy, tray_atom_name, False);
g_free (tray_atom_name);
gpe_saved_args (&argc, &argv);
XSetCommand (dpy, win, argv, argc);
gdk_window_add_filter (GDK_ROOT_PARENT (), filter, (gpointer)win);
find_tray (dpy, win);
gdk_notify_startup_complete();
}
